All Coverages. <br />Each insurance policy required by this clause shall be endorsed to <br />state that coverage shall not be suspended, voided, canceled by <br />either party, reduced in coverage or in limits except after thirty <br />(30) days' prior written notice by certified mail, return receipt <br />requested, has been given to the Citv. <br />(e) Acceptability of Insurers. Insurance is to be placed with insurers with a <br />Bests' rating of no less than ANII. <br />(f) Verification of Coverage. Contractor shall furnish City with certificates <br />of insurance and with original endorsements effecting coverage required <br />by this clause. The certificates and endorsements for each insurance <br />policy are to be signed by a person authorized by that insurer to bind <br />coverage on its behalf. The certificates and endorsements are to be <br />received and approved by the City before work commences. The City <br />reserves the right to require complete, certified copies of all required <br />insurance policies, at any time. <br />(g) Subcontractors. Contractor shall include all subcontractors as insureds <br />under its policies or shall furnish separate certificates and endorsements <br />for each subcontractor. All coverages for subcontractors shall be subject <br />to all of the requirements stated herein. <br />(h) Waiver. The Risk Manager of City may approve a variation in those <br />insurance requirements upon a determination that the coverages, scope, <br />limits and forms of such insurance are either not commercially available <br />or that the City s interests are otherwise fully protected. <br />5. CONTRACTOR NO AGENT. Except as City may specify in writing, <br />Contractor shall have no authority, express or implied, to act on behalf of City in any <br />capacity whatsoever as an agent.
